Psai just got removed, this was only fifteen hours after I reported it. Psai had been around since 2008, it's astonishing to me how long all this stuff goes on for, getting away with the shit they pull. I doubt you guys got Whistle points for it since there's no longer a submission to have reviews removed from. On the flip side, we terminated a virus spreading game. I don't know how many other people reported it besides myself but it's gone now.
Wow. I have no words.